Why does everything always have to change?

Duke's Coffee Shop, on the Sunset Strip, is one of my longtime favorite stops. It's been run by the same family for decades and hasn't changed a lick in the twenty-odd years I've been going there.

A couple of weeks ago I was driving on Sunset Boulevard and saw their windows papered over. I feared they had become a victim of the economy.

But a few days later I saw the paper had come down and they were still open. I walked in and noticed the place had been re-modeled (very orange now). I knew this wasn't a god sign.

Then I saw the "new" menu -- which is basically the same choices but with higher prices. Come to find out Duke's had been sold and was operating under new ownership. They're open until 2 a.m. now, something the old lady who used to own the place would never allow. "I don't want those drunk kids from the Whiskey-a-go-go in here," she once told me.

The food's not as good anymore and the prices are a lot higher and the bloom is off the rose. So sad.
